JUSTICE JITENDRA MOHAN SHARMA ORAL ORDER 20-08-2016 Heard learned counsel for the petitioner and learned counsel representing the State.

Petitioner apprehends his arrest in connection with Bairginia P.S. Case No. 57 of 2016 registered for the offences punishable under Sections 147, 148, 149, 323, 324, 307, 506 of the Indian Penal Code.

Allegedly, the petitioner, co-accused Mubarak Miyan and Jakir Miyan directed the informant to cast vote as per their choice which the informant refused and then threats were given and after casting of votes the petitioner and other accused persons assaulted the informant and others causing injury on his head and body.

Submission is of false implication and that the injury caused to the informant and others are simple in nature caused by hard blunt substance, other co-accused have been allowed pre-

Patna High Court Cr.Misc. No.33515 of 2016 (2) dt.20-08-2016 arrest bail by the court below itself and as such the petitioner also deserves sympathetic consideration.

Learned APP after going through annexure-2 fairly submits that the informant has received one lacerated wound of size 1"x 1/2" x skin dip on right parietal above of skull caused by hard blunt object which is simple in nature.

In the facts and circumstances stated above, considering that due to election rivalry the occurrence has taken place, no sharp cut injury was found on the person of the informant and as such the petitioner above named, in case of his surrender or arrest within one months from the date of receipt/production of a copy of this order, shall be released on bail on execution of bail bond of Rs. 10,000/- (ten thousand) with two sureties of the like amount each to the satisfaction of the learned Chief Judicial Magistrate, Sitamarhi in connection with Bairginiya P.S. Case No. 57 of 2016, subject to the conditions as laid down under Section 438 (2) of the Cr.P.C.
